Description :
- Job Title : Senior Data Engineer
- Experience : 4+ Years
- Location : Bengaluru
- Work Mode : Hybrid (4 Days WFO + 1 Day Remote)
- Notice Period : Immediate Joiners Only
Job Description :
We are looking for a highly skilled Senior Data Engineer with strong experience in building and optimizing large-scale data processing systems. The ideal candidate should have hands-on expertise in cloud platforms, Spark ecosystem, and modern data engineering tools.
Key Responsibilities :
- Design, develop, and optimize scalable data pipelines and ETL/ELT workflows
- Work extensively with Spark architecture, internals, and performance tuning
- Build and maintain data solutions using Databricks
- Develop data processing applications using Python, SQL, and PySpark (or Scala)
- Orchestrate workflows using Apache Airflow
- Integrate and process real-time/streaming data using Kafka, NiFi, or Amazon Kinesis
- Work with modern Data Warehousing technologies such as Snowflake, Hive, Presto, and SQL databases
- Collaborate with cross-functional teams on solution design and technical architecture
- Implement software engineering best practices including CI/CD pipelines and API development
Required Skills :
- Strong experience with Cloud platforms (AWS / Azure preferred)
- Deep knowledge of Apache Spark (internals & optimization)
- Hands-on experience with Databricks
- Proficiency in Python, SQL, PySpark / Spark with Scala
- Experience with Airflow for workflow scheduling
- Knowledge of messaging/streaming frameworks: Kafka, NiFi, Kinesis
- Experience with Data Warehousing tools: Snowflake, Hive, Presto, SQL DBs
- Solid understanding of data architecture, solution design, and problem-solving skills
- Exposure to CI/CD pipelines, API development, and software engineering practices
Did you find something suspicious?
Posted by
Posted in
Data Engineering
Functional Area
Data Engineering
Job Code
1603181